Pets should not be allowed on the lawn for two days after applying fertilizer. If your pet uses the bathroom on your lawn, take them for a walk elsewhere to a publicly owned patch of land so they can do their business.

Is lawn fertilizer safe for dogs to walk on?

Dog owners should keep their pet on a leash or closely supervised when outdoors until the fertilizer is completely dry. After 48 hours, most fertilizers are considered safe for pets to roam around freely .

Is granular fertilizer safe for pets?

If your canine or cat eats granular fertilizer in large quantities or drinks an undiluted mixture, they can experience drooling, vomiting, diarrhea, excessive tearing, lethargy, difficulty breathing, seizures, and sometimes death.

What if a dog eats fertilizer?

Large ingestions of meal-based fertilizers may also form a concretion in the stomach resulting in a bowel obstruction or severe and painful inflammation of the pancreas (pancreatitis) . If you think your dog or cat was exposed to fertilizer, contact your veterinarian or Pet Poison Helpline for treatment recommendations.

How much fertilizer is toxic to dogs?

The amount of fertilizer that will be toxic to your dog depends on the type of fertilizer and size of your dog. Roughly, the dose at which you should be worried about your dog is 0.5g of fertilizer for every 2lb of bodyweight .

Should I water after fertilizing?

If your lawn gets liquid fertilizer, wait until it dries before watering, about 2-4 hours . If it’s granular fertilizer, water right away. One exception: if you also got spot weed treatments at the same time, wait for that to dry before watering, or the water will wash off the weed killer before it can work.

Is lawn treatment safe for dogs?

Dogs experience the same reactions to pesticide exposure as do humans . These include immediate symptoms such as skin rashes, nausea and vomiting, eye irritations, and respiratory problems. Longer term health issues are more serious. Dogs exposed to lawn chemicals have herbicides in their urine.
